Step 1: Assessment and Planning
We’ll send a team of experts to your warehouse to assess the damage and develop a customized plan to restore your property to its original condition. Our technicians will identify the source of the water damage and find out the best course of action to fix it.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and ensuring a successful restoration.
Step 2: Water Extraction and Drying
Our team will use advanced equipment to extract the water and dry your warehouse, including carpets, walls, and ceilings. We’ll work quickly to prevent further damage and reduce the risk of mold growth. You can trust us to get the job done right the first time.
Step 3: Cleaning and Sanitizing
We’ll thoroughly clean and sanitize your warehouse to remove any remaining water, dirt, and debris. This step is crucial in preventing the growth of mold and mildew, which can be hazardous to your health.
Step 4: Repair and Reconstruction
Our team will repair and reconstruct any damaged areas, including walls, ceilings, and flooring. We’ll work with you to ensure that the repairs meet your needs and exceed your expectations.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Certification
We’ll conduct a final inspection to ensure that your warehouse is safe and secure. Our technicians will provide you with a certification of completion, guaranteeing that the work has been done to the highest standards.

Warehouse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water spill (less than 1 gallon) | Yes | No | You can handle small spills with a mop and some elbow grease. |
| Water damage in a small area (less than 100 sq. Ft.) | Maybe | Yes | For larger areas, it’s best to call a professional to ensure thorough drying and prevention of further damage. |
| Water damage in a large area (over 100 sq. Ft.) | No | Yes | For bigger areas, it’s crucial to call a professional to prevent further damage and ensure a successful restoration. |
| Hidden water damage (behind walls or under flooring) | No | Yes | Hidden water damage needs specialized equipment and expertise to detect and fix. |
| Water damage with mold growth | No | Yes | Mold growth needs professional attention to remove and prevent further growth. |
| Water damage in a sensitive or historic area | No | Yes | For sensitive or historic areas, it’s crucial to call a professional to ensure gentle and precise restoration techniques. |

Warehouse Water Damage Restoration Cost in Duarte, CA
The cost of water damage restoration in Duarte, CA can vary depending on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ide you with a free estimate after assessing the damage. Keep in mind that prices can range from $500 to $2,500 or more, depending on the scope of the project.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ction and Drying | $500 – $2,000 | Size of the affected area, type of flooring, and equipment needed. |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$200 – $1,000 | Size of the affected area, type of surfaces, and equipment needed. |
| Repair and Reconstruction |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of the affected area, type of materials, and labor required. |
| Final Inspection and Certification | $100 – $500 | Size of the affected area and complexity of the project. |
